Captain Peter Hedrick
Lexington, North Carolina
· Dec. 17, 1733 – Jan. 24, 1798
Military
2
Captain Peter Hedrick came to America from Palatinate, Germany, in 1738, lived in North Carolina from 1755 to 1760, and took up 1465 acres of land on Four Mile-Branch. He was a patriotic officer in the Revolutionary War, and Tories burned his buildings and stole his property. He was one of the founders of Beck's Reformed Church and was remembered as a community leader, a man of God, and a friend of man.
